We love Beach Club for so many reasons. Of course SAB is great, but we also love the restaurants (Cape May and Beaches n Cream are both good, also just a short walk to Yacht Club for Yachtsman's Steakhouse and Captain's Grille). There are several lounges to get a drink if you like that, at least 4 I can think of off the top of my head. Plus walking around the resort at night is also fun. One of the biggest perks is being so close to Epcot. If you have a park hopper pass or annual pass you can go to Epcot in the evenings even if you went to a different park that day. We do that a lot. And of course we walk over to the Boardwalk area all the time too. Lots going on over there. Getting ice cream, checking out ESPN club, kids like the street performers (magician, juggler, etc). And our kids love to hit all the arcades and carnival games. We get them those arcade cards and they can use them anywhere. ESPN club has an arcade, and there is one by SAB also. I'm sure this isn't the proper spot for this question, but I have a feeling someone will be able to help.
Right now we have 8 day park hoppers for DH, my boys, and myself. The price including tax = $378.08. An AP = $611.31. My hopes are for a BB offer when we go in August so I can book a trip to go back with my boys and my Mom. For $233.23 each to upgrade (just mine, and the boys) I am thinking it would be so worth it because then we would only have to buy tickets for Mom. Does a BB offer allow you to only book the hotel?
If I were to upgrade to AP can the CL CM's do it at BC?

I see someone already answered your question regarding the BB offers, but with the upgrade, no - you will have to go to Guest Services at any of the Parks to upgrade your passes.
